Carbon Filter Installation in Jacksonville, FL

Carbon filter installation services are designed to improve indoor air quality by removing odors, gases, and airborne contaminants that standard filters may not effectively eliminate. These systems are commonly used in residential properties for projects such as upgrading existing HVAC units, installing new filtration systems, or addressing persistent smells from cooking, pets, or smoke. Property owners often want to understand the types of filters available, the areas of their home that can benefit most, and the benefits of a properly installed carbon filtration system to ensure healthier, fresher indoor environments.

Before requesting carbon filter installation, homeowners typically seek clarity on the scope of the project, including which rooms or ventilation systems will be affected and what maintenance might be required afterward. It’s also helpful to understand the compatibility of different filter types with existing HVAC equipment and any specific concerns related to odors or pollutants in the property. Having this information can assist property owners in making informed decisions to enhance air quality and comfort within their homes.

FAQ

Carbon Filter Installation Questions

What is a carbon filter used for? A carbon filter is used to remove odors, airborne contaminants, and improve indoor air quality in residential and commercial spaces.

How often should a carbon filter be replaced? Typically, a carbon filter should be replaced every 6 to 12 months, depending on usage and air quality conditions.

What types of projects benefit from carbon filter installation? Carbon filters are commonly installed in HVAC systems, kitchen exhausts, and indoor air purification setups to enhance air cleanliness.
